Any violation of these terms may subject permittee to a fine, imprisonment or civil action; or may cause the permit to be null and void. RESIDENTIAL DEVELOPMENT 1. The structure must be set back 60 feet from the first line of stable natural vegetati 2. The structure must be located entirely off of the frontal dune, and, if a primary dun is present, behind the crest of the primary dune. 3. The structure must be elevated on pilings with a diameter of at least eight (8) inche and the first floor level of the sills and joists must meet the minimal 100-year floo as required by FIRM Community -Panel # 370047-0004. 4. If the structure is located closer than 60 times the annual erosion rate from the mos seaward line of stable natural vegetation, all pilings shall have a tip penetration of at least five (5) feet below mean sea level, or sixteen feet below average origina grade, whichever is least; if located on a primary dune, the tip penetration must be at least five (5) feet below mean sea level. S. No impermeable surfaces shall be allowed over any functional part of the septic tank system. 6. Dune disturbances will be allowed only to the extent necessary for development and if the dune's protective value is not weakened or reduced. Disturbed areas will be immediately stabilized. 7. Sand used to strengthen dunes must be brought in from an outside source and must be of the same nature as the sand in the area in which it is to be placed. No sand is to be removed from the lot. 10. Sand held in storage in any dune other than frontal or primary dunes may be moved laterally in order to strengthen existing primary or frontal dunes if the work would enhance the protection to the proposed development activity and the sand is immediately stabilized. 11. Any structure shall be relocated or dismantled when it becomes imminently threatened by changes in shoreline configuration. The structure(s) shall be relocated or dis- mantled within two (2) years of the time when it becomes imminently threatened, and in any case, upon its collapse or subsidence. However, if natural shoreline recover), or beach nourishment take place within two (2) years of the time the structure become imminently threatened, so that the structure is no longer imminently threatened, then it need not be relocated or dismantled at that time. This condition shall not affect the permit holders right to seek authorization of temporary protective measure allowe under 7H.0308(a)(2), (15A NCAC 7H.0306(1)). Access over dunes as a part of Minor Permit 1. Accessways shall be exclusively for pedestrian use, shall be no more than six (6) feet wide, and shall be elevated on pilings of no more than five (5) feet in depth so that only the pilings touch the sand. 2. Only negilgible alteration of dunes is allowed during construction and any disturbed areas of vegetation shall be revegetated immediately. 3. . AEC HAZARD NOTICE Project Is In An: Ocean Erodible Area Date Lot Was Platted: Pnor 1 q % 2 High Hazard Flood Area This notice is intended to make you, the applicant, aware of the special risks and conditions associated with development in this area, which is subject to natural hazards such as storms, erosion and currents. The rules of the Coastal Resources Commission require that you receive an AEC Hazard Notice and acknowledge that notice in writing before a permit for development can be issued. The Commission's rules onbuilding standards, oceanfront setbacks and dune alteration are designed to minimize, but not eliminate, property loss from hazards. By granting permits, the Coastal Resources Commission does not guarantee the safety of the development and assumes no liability for future damage to the development. The best available information, as accepted by the Coastal Resources Commission, indicates that the annual ocean erosion rate for the area where your property is located is A_ feet per year. The rate was established by careful analysis of aerial photographs of the coastline taken over the past 50 years. Studies also indicate that the shoreline could move as much as 6D feet landward in a major storm. The flood waters in a major storm arepredicted to be about /� feet deep in this area. Preferred oceanfront protection measures are beach nourishment and relocation of threatened structures. Hard erosion control structures such as bulkheads, seawalls, revetments, groins, jetties and breakwaters are prohibited. Temporary devices, including sand bags, may be allowed under certain conditions. This structure shall be relocated or dismantled within two years of becoming imminently threatened. Permits issued for development in this area expire on December 31 of the third year following the year . which the permit was issued. Shortly before work begins on the project site, the Local Permit Officer will determine the vegetation line and setback distance at your site. If the property has seen little change and the proposed development can still meet the setback requirement, the LPO will inform you that you may begin work. It is impor- tant that you check with the LPO before the permit expires for official approval to continue the workafter the permit has expired. Generally, if foundation pilings have been placed and substantial progress is continuing, permit renewal may not be necessary. If substantial progress has not been made, the permit must be renewed and a new setback line established. It is unlawful to continue work after permit expiration without this approval.
